How do cats communicate with their owners?

Cats communicate with their owners through a combination of vocalizations, body language, and behavior. They may meow, purr, hiss, or chirp to convey their feelings or needs. Cats also use their body language, such as rubbing against their owner, kneading, or tail positioning, to express affection or seek attention. Additionally, behavioral cues like bringing gifts, such as prey or toys, can also be a form of communication from your cat.
